Abstract
A key exchange system method safely conceal secret information recorded on a blockchain. A first terminal includes a license issuing unit that generates a first transaction including a first public key, a first key storage region that retains a first secret key, and a first encrypting and decrypting unit that generates a common key using deal-specific information, a second public key, and the first secret key, and a second terminal includes a license requesting unit that generates a second transaction including the second public key, a second key storage region that retains a second secret key, and a second encrypting and decrypting unit that generates the common key using deal-specific information, the first public key, and the second secret key. The first encrypting and decrypting unit encrypts secret information using the common key. The second encrypting and decrypting unit decrypts the encrypted secret information using the common key.
